  1. Grandmaster Recorders: Grandmaster Recorders, a late-night hangout in Hollywood, has recently launched a new weekend jazz brunch from noon to 3:00pm. Their menu includes breakfast sandwiches, avocado bruschetta, and more. The cocktails are expertly stirred and shaken at all hours, so the boozy (if that’s your thing, sobriety is also cool. I promise), brunch options are bound to be worth trying as well. Enjoy the brunch on the rooftop with Sunday jazz performances📍Grandmaster Recorders

  2. Baar Baar: We have talked about Baar Baar before at CuratedLA. As a recap, Baar Baar is undoubtedly one of the best places to have brunch in LA. It is here when the morning hangovers can turn into a morning gyration of the mind: imagine toasted sourdough, velvety cheese, a perfectly fried egg, and a punchy chill chutney📍Baar Baar

  3. Atla: This gem on Abbott Kinney provides hang-ten vibes that are both chill and ambient. Atla also has the delight of avocado toast with a veggie menu that includes mushrooms en salsa verde and tantalizing carrot salads, all day long📍Atla

GARDENA 👞 SKECHERS?: Skechers, yes the shoe company, has a surprising secret that’s bringing foot traffic to their warehouse store in Gardena: The Food Spot, their eatery, and it’s been getting buzz. And no…people are not eating shoes. Folks are chowing down on $2.50 hot dogs, $3.00 pizza slices, burgers, chicken sandwiches and more. Put those kicks on, run on over, because we’ve been hearing that it is indeed worth the wait 🔗 KTLA

DTLA 💪 GANG REHABILITATION 5K: The largest gang rehabilitation program, Homeboy Industries, is hosting a 5K next Sunday, September 23rd in DTLA. Proceeds from the event will assist with on-job training, employability skills, and collective support 🔗 Audacy

SAN PEDRO 🚢 PORT OF LA: The City is reviewing a final environmental impact report for Onni Group’s proposed high-rise development at 1360 N. Vine Street in Hollywood. The project, which was originally a residential-only development, now has two build options: 1) 429 units above a 55,000 square foot grocery store or 2) 464,000 square feet of office space with 12,000 square feet of restaurant space below 🔗 Urbanize
